The true reason for these Vaults, never disclosed to civilians, was to allow the government to study pre-selected segments of the American population in silence and in secret. Within the budget, Vault-Tec was only hired to build 122 Vaults, spread across the United States. With a population of about 400 million civilians by 2077, the U.S would need 400,000 Vaults, maybe more, to shelter them all. That would be financial suicide, and the US needed funds for military purposes, not citizens. The Vaults could never save every citizen of the United States. In actuality however, these Vaults quickly took a dark turn, creating the "Societal Preservation Program". Comfy, safe, and affordable homes away from home, these Vaults were originally a part of Project Safehouse, designed for protecting American society from nuclear war. Vault-Tec's most notable and famous product was the furnished Vaults. This Vault was kept off the map of larger Vault networks, and placed in a secret location. The company instead funded and created their own private emergency shelter, for the most elite and well classed, who could pay for that luxury.

The company remained in private shareholders however, but because of it's strong connections to the American higher class, and the principal personnel of Vault-Tec - excutives, scientists, engineers, and so on - had to be aware of true purposes of the Vaults. By the lead up of the Great War, Vault-Tec became so integrated, it was practically a department of the government by 2077. They developed highly experimental, advanced, and frankly terrifying weapons, items, and more. Vault-Tec is unknown to when it was founded, but was seen picked up as a military contractor for the US military during the lead up of the Great War, who designed advanced technologies.
